Wilson National is the first Queenland based home loan lender to become carbon neutral. That means everything Wilson National do and the home loans Wilson National offer are carbon neutral.
Wilson National Home Loans is certified NoCO2 by the Carbon Reduction Institute. Businesses certified as NoCO2 are carbon neutral and have accounted for their total operational emissions as well as the emissions embodied in the products that they sell and use.
All home loans offered by Wilson National are also carbon neutral which means that the emissions produced in creating each new home loan have been offset. By Wilson National becoming carbon neutral is the equivalent of taking 20.2 cars off the M1 motorway (Based on the average car doing 14,000km per year, with a fuel economy of 11.3 litres/100 kilometres).
